无法登录qq code=45
-
2023-04-15 13:59:34 I/Bot.2930771281: [SliderCaptcha] 需要滑动验证码, 请按照以下链接的步骤完成滑动验证码, 然后输入获取到的 ticket
2023-04-15 13:59:34 I/Bot.2930771281: [SliderCaptcha] Slider captcha required. Please solve the captcha with following link. Type ticket here after completion.
2023-04-15 13:59:34 I/Bot.2930771281: [SliderCaptcha] @see https://github.com/project-mirai/mirai-login-solver-selenium
2023-04-15 13:59:34 I/Bot.2930771281: [SliderCaptcha] @see https://docs.mirai.mamoe.net/mirai-login-solver-selenium/
2023-04-15 13:59:34 I/Bot.2930771281: [SliderCaptcha] 或者输入 TxCaptchaHelper 来使用 TxCaptchaHelper 完成滑动验证码
2023-04-15 13:59:34 I/Bot.2930771281: [SliderCaptcha] Or typeTxCaptchaHelper
to resolve slider captcha with TxCaptchaHelper.apk
2023-04-15 13:59:34 I/Bot.2930771281: [SliderCaptcha] Captcha link: https://ssl.captcha.qq.com/template/wireless_mqq_captcha.html?style=simple&aid=16&uin=2930771281&sid=3503195415308287304&cap_cd=k1EuEQGOMLig2C4sh-Y5jUHtIjn_8peBFSht5lWjdykcT9faRdThog**&clientype=1&apptype=2
2023-04-15 14:00:30 I/Bot.2930771281: [SliderCaptcha] 正在提交中...
2023-04-15 14:00:30 I/Bot.2930771281: [SliderCaptcha] Submitting...
2023-04-15 14:00:31 I/Bot.2930771281: Bot cancelled: Bot closed
2023-04-15 14:00:31 E/console: net.mamoe.mirai.network.WrongPasswordException: Error(bot=Bot(2930771281), code=45, title=禁止登录, message=你当前使用的QQ版本过低,请前往QQ官网im.qq.com下载最新版QQ后重试。, errorInfo=)
net.mamoe.mirai.network.WrongPasswordException: Error(bot=Bot(2930771281), code=45, title=禁止登录, message=你当前使用的QQ版本过低,请前往QQ官网im.qq.com下载最新版QQ后重试。, errorInfo=)
at net.mamoe.mirai.internal.network.components.SsoProcessorImpl$SlowLoginImpl.doLogin(SsoProcessor.kt:331)
at net.mamoe.mirai.internal.network.components.SsoProcessorImpl$SlowLoginImpl$doLogin$1.invokeSuspend(SsoProcessor.kt)
at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:33)
at kotlinx.coroutines.internal.ScopeCoroutine.afterResume(Scopes.kt:33)
at kotlinx.coroutines.AbstractCoroutine.resumeWith(AbstractCoroutine.kt:102)
at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:46)
at kotlinx.coroutines.DispatchedTask.run(DispatchedTask.kt:106)
at kotlinx.coroutines.scheduling.CoroutineScheduler.runSafely(CoroutineScheduler.kt:570)
at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.executeTask(CoroutineScheduler.kt:750)
at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.runWorker(CoroutineScheduler.kt:677)
at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.run(CoroutineScheduler.kt:664)2023-04-15 14:01:11 I/Bot.2930771281: Bot cancelled: Bot closed
2023-04-15 14:01:11 E/console: net.mamoe.mirai.network.WrongPasswordException: Error(bot=Bot(2930771281), code=45, title=禁止登录, message=你当前使用的QQ版本过低,请前往QQ官网im.qq.com下载最新版QQ后重试。, errorInfo=)
net.mamoe.mirai.network.WrongPasswordException: Error(bot=Bot(2930771281), code=45, title=禁止登录, message=你当前使用的QQ版本过低,请前往QQ官网im.qq.com下载最新版QQ后重试。, errorInfo=)
at net.mamoe.mirai.internal.network.components.SsoProcessorImpl$SlowLoginImpl.doLogin(SsoProcessor.kt:331)
at net.mamoe.mirai.internal.network.components.SsoProcessorImpl$SlowLoginImpl$doLogin$1.invokeSuspend(SsoProcessor.kt)
at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:33)
at kotlinx.coroutines.internal.ScopeCoroutine.afterResume(Scopes.kt:33)
at kotlinx.coroutines.AbstractCoroutine.resumeWith(AbstractCoroutine.kt:102)
at kotlin.coroutines.jvm.internal.BaseContinuationImpl.resumeWith(ContinuationImpl.kt:46)
at kotlinx.coroutines.DispatchedTask.run(DispatchedTask.kt:106)
at kotlinx.coroutines.scheduling.CoroutineScheduler.runSafely(CoroutineScheduler.kt:570)
at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.executeTask(CoroutineScheduler.kt:750)
at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.runWorker(CoroutineScheduler.kt:677)
at kotlinx.coroutines.scheduling.CoroutineScheduler$Worker.run(CoroutineScheduler.kt:664) -
目前45没有解决办法
-
看看我这个https://mirai.mamoe.net/topic/2271/%E6%88%91%E6%84%8F%E5%A4%96%E5%8F%91%E7%8E%B0%E4%BA%86%E4%B8%80%E4%B8%AAcode45%E7%9A%84%E8%A7%A3%E5%86%B3%E6%96%B9%E6%A1%88
但是mirai版本必须在2.15.0以上 -
fix-protocol-version 协议版本是 8.9.35 有点低了 等cssxsh大佬更新插件 也许可以登录
-
先用pc端登录qq.然后用cssxsh大佬的插件更新一下登录协议。
https://github.com/cssxsh/fix-protocol-version
协议内容:
https://github.com/cssxsh/fix-protocol-version/blob/main/src/main/kotlin/xyz/cssxsh/mirai/tool/FixProtocolVersion.kt